NBA Playoffs 2012: Miami Heat vs. New York Knicks, Game 3 Betting Odds
The Miami Heat (2-0) and New York Knicks (0-2) will continue their best-of-seven Eastern Conference playoff series on Thursday night at Madison Square Garden, with the opening tip scheduled for 7:00 ET on TNT.
Las Vegas oddsmakers have established the Heat as five-point road favorites after winning the first two games by double-digit margins, while the total has held steady at 186.5.
Miami is being led offensively by LeBron James, who is averaging a team-high 25.5 points per game, which includes 19 in a 104-94 victory as 9.5-point home favorites in Game 2 on Monday night. The Heat have won 13 playoff games against the Knicks, which is the most for the franchise against any other NBA team.

Sports bettors will find that the Heat were 14-19 against the spread (ATS) on the road during the regular season, while the "over" was 18-15 in those contests.
New York has been written off by almost everyone in terms of coming back in this series, especially with forward Amar'e Stoudemire being out with a hand injury that was suffered after punching the glass case surrounding a fire extinguisher.
The Knicks desperately need to reach the century mark on the offensive end, posting a 23-7 mark when doing so this season, but have averaged averaged just 84.6 points in five overall meetings in this series during the 2011-12 campaign.
I believe this series is over in terms of which team is advancing into the second round, but the Knicks must be respected due to their 20-6 ATS record in their last 26 home games.
Should be an entertaining night in the Big Apple.
